Each of these options is appropriate for different circumstances. Filing for bankruptcy does not mean that all of your debt is automatically wiped out. Sometimes, it is a restructuring of your debt, so you have a chance to repay it.
The median income for your state for different household sizes
Did you know that the median single earner income varies between about $32,000 and about $58,000 depending on which state you live in? Whether you qualify for filing for Chapter 7 depends on how your income compares to the median income in the state you live in.

Bankruptcy’s legal protection against creditor harrassment
This is the benefit most people think of first because of all the movies that have been filmed featuring ruthless debt collectors. You do gain protection from such practices when you file for bankruptcy.
How do people get to the point where they are considering filing for bankruptcy? The four main reasons that lead people down that path are a medical event, such as an unexpected illness, job loss, a sudden reduction in income and excessive outstanding balances on credit cards. Bankruptcy is a significant financial event. It will show up on your credit report for years to come. Don’t expect to be able to get new loans any time soon. On the other hand, you may be able to save your current home, your car and your furniture by filing for bankruptcy now.
